For nearly 100 years the Kenora District has had it's own federal riding in some form or another (sometimes including Rainy River district).

The Ontario Commission for the Redistribution of Electoral Districts' proposal to change this, will mute the voices of our small communities at the federal level.

By lumping the southern half of the current Kenora federal riding into the southern half of Thunder Bay to form "Kenora-Rainy River-Thunder Bay, our smaller communities in Northwestern Ontario will no longer be organized into one riding. This change will be detrimental to all in our riding. We will have no option with this change to amplify our voices.

We oppose this change, it will be allowing the voices of our communities, all with distinctly different needs from the city of Thunder Bay, to be subsumed by the dominant voice of Thunder Bay.

Our current MP Eric Melillo, along with Sioux Lookout and Kenora councils have all expressed their opposition to these proposed boundary changes.

We are voicing the concerns, both of us, to this needless change.
